Homogenizers for Mixing, Dispersing, and Emulsifying

Rotor-stator homogenizers (also called colloid mills or Willems homogenizers) generally outperform cutting blade-type blenders and are well suited for plant and animal tissue. Combined with glass beads, the rotor-stator homogenizer has been successfully used to disrupt microorganisms.

329 Design and Fabrication of H-Darrieous VAWT

rotor, lift-type and drag-type. Drag type rotors work by having greater drag on one side of the rotor axis than the other. A well-known example of this type of rotor is a cup anemometer. Drag type rotors are very simple, but the high drag on the half of the rotor which is travelling upstream limits their efficiency.

Types of Hydropower Turbines | Department of Energy

The type of hydropower turbine selected for a project is based on the height of standing water—referred to as "head"—and the flow, or volume of water over time, at the site. Other deciding factors include how deep the turbine must be set, turbine efficiency, and cost. Here are some of the most commonly used turbines in the United States today.

Handbook of Electric Machines - Infineon Technologies

In general there are two types of rotors for induction machines: The squirrel-cage rotor (Figure 4) and the slip-ring rotor ( Figure 3). The rotor windings in the squirrel-cage rotor are short-circuited at both ends by means of the end-rings. In …
